Halona Blowhole - This charming cove is a hidden treasure nestled along Oahu’s southeastern coast. The blowhole draws a constant stream of visitors throughout the year. It is most active when the wind is strong and tides are high. The beach area is ideal for sunbathing and whale watching.

Makapuu Lighthouse Trail - (Rabbit & Turtle Island) The view from Makapu’u Point lookout is truly breathtaking. The vibrant blues and greens, ancient jagged lava rock, yellow sand, and the stoic Makapu’u lighthouse create a stunning backdrop.

Kahana Bay Beach Park - Encircled by the majestic Ko’olau Mountains on three sides, Kahana Bay is one of windward Oahu’s best-kept secrets. The sandy beach is perfect for sunbathing, and the ironwood trees offer ample shade for picnics.
-
Laie Hawaii Temple & Visitors’ Center - The Laie Hawaii Temple, often referred to as the “Taj Mahal of the Pacific,” is notable for being the first temple of The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ints built outside the continental United States.
-
Kahuku - Kahuku Shrimp “Lunch Time” For many years, Kahuku aquaculture farms have been cultivating sweet and delicious shrimp and prawns. Today, several of Kahuku’s Shrimp Trucks and Farms serve up their garlicky dishes at food truck sites and rest stops, making shrimp dining a favorite activity for North Shore visitors.

Banzai Pipeline - The Banzai Pipeline, or simply Pipeline or Pipe, is a surf reef break located in Hawaii, off Ehukai Beach Park in Pupukea on O’ahu’s North Shore.
-
Waimea Bay - Waimea is renowned for its 30-foot waves in the winter and is a premier spot to watch some of the world’s best and bravest surfers. In the summer, Waimea is a fantastic destination for swimming, snorkeling, and diving.

Dole Plantation - Situated on the North Shore of Oahu, Dole Plantation offers fun activities for the whole family, including the Pineapple Express Train Tour, the Plantation Garden Tour, and the Pineapple Garden Maze. Also popular are the educational displays and presentations, as well as the plantation country store offering a wide range of Dole Plantation gifts, local favorites, foods, and refreshments. Fresh pineapple is available for purchase.
